With vast reserves of diamonds and valuable minerals, seas heavy with fish, the West African country of Sierra Leone should be rich. But this year, the United Nations declared it the least developed country in the world. Inside Story examines how the infrastructure and natural wealth of this tiny nation have been devastated by foreign exploitation, corruption, economic mismanagement and a crippling debt.
